YEREVAN, February 13. /ARKA/. The National Assembly of Armenia on Thursday ratified the agreement between the government of Armenia and the government of the Hashemite Kingdom of Jordan on air communication.
The head of Armenia's Civil Aviation Committee Tatevik Revazyan said the airlines operating in Jordan and Armenia do not show interest in launching direct flights between the two countries.
Revazyan added, however, that today there are many different kinds of obstacles to organizing flights from Armenia to Jordan. -0-
